> > I have ediff-diff-options set to -w. But this removes the
> > toggle behaviour of "##" in the ediff window. Is there any
> > automatic way to have the initial diff set to ignore
> > whitespaces, but preserve the toggle behaviour?
>
> Try (untested):
>
> (setq-default ediff-ignore-similar-regions t)
>

That worked, thank you!
